The Oles led 29-27 at the half and had as much as a five point lead in the second. With 3:27 left to play, Bethel countered St. Olaf's efforts with a 7-0 run and held onto their lead until the end.
The Oles had ten turnovers, and Bethel was 10-of-19 from three.
Jen Ahlberg led the Royals with 27 points on the game, while Ole Christina Sampson (So.) had 16 points, making three of four from the arc.
Heather Davis and Bridget Webber of Bethel had 16 and 12 points for the game, while St. Olaf's Holly Grimsrud (So.,) and Molly Simon (Sr.) had 14 and 11. Simon also had eight assists and no turnovers, while Bethel's Emily Uzpen contributed nine assists.
St. Olaf becomes 1-4 MIAC; Bethel 3-2 in the conference.
